World Food Programme, Headquarters, Objectives & Functions

World Food Programme (WFP) The World Food Programme (WFP) is a United Nations agency founded in 1961. Its primary goal is to combat hunger and malnutrition in developing countries by providing food assistance and improving food security. World Bank Group, History, Headquarters, Members, Functions

World Bank The World Bank is an international financial institution that lends, grants, and provides technical assistance to developing countries in order to reduce poverty and promote economic development. India-Australia Relationship

India-Australia Relationship

Context: Recently, Australian Prime Minister began his four-day visit to India from Ahmedabad. Background of India-Australia Relationship At the India-Australia Leaders’ Virtual Summit in June 2020, Indian Prime Minister and Australian Prime Minister elevated the bilateral relationship from the Strategic Partnership concluded in 2009 to a Comprehensive Strategic Partnership (CSP). Landslide Atlas of India 2023

Landslide Atlas of India 2023

Context: Recently, the Indian Space Research Organisation (ISRO) has released the Landslide Atlas of India. About the Landslide Atlas of India 2023 This report looked at landslide vulnerable regions in 17 states and two Union Territories of India in the Himalayas and Western Ghats. Sangam Period, History, Polity, Economy, Art, Religion and End

Sangam Period An important era in South Indian history is the Sangam Period. Three Sangams (Academies of Tamil Poets), also known as Muchchangam, are said to have existed in mediaeval Tamil Nadu, according to Tamil folklore.
